Phone number ☎️ 01152082081 👆 is reported as a persistent nuisance caller frequently making silent or abusive calls. The number is associated with scams, often pretending to be a technical support firm warning of computer issues. Callers may behave rudely or hang up abruptly when challenged. Some victims have received calls on unlisted or rarely used numbers, raising privacy concerns. The calls have been described as intrusive, with attempts to alarm recipients about supposed computer viruses or system problems. It is advised to treat calls from this number with caution and avoid engaging, as it is likely linked to fraudulent activity.

About 01 Numbers
These numbers refer to specific locations in the UK and are frequently used by domestic and commercial premises. Sometimes referred to as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the call costs for these geographic numbers are based on the time of day. Many service providers offer call packages that include free calls during selected times. Call costs from mobile phones are based on the chosen calling plan, with various plans incorporating these numbers in their free call packages.
